I'm using the "aiaa-tc.cls" class v4.0.1 (http://code.google.com/p/aiaa-latex/) 
and LyX 2.0.5.1 in Windows 7.

I'm seeing a strange glitch in the PDF output where headings and paragraph 
texts overlap, or sometimes paragraphs overlap each other. (see links)

https://lh3.googleusercontent.com/-8k4GqMO9DjA/UeDrkUVgeRI/AAAAAAAAMLk/qvH7041JQT4/w753-h106-no/heading_placement_glitch1.png

https://lh3.googleusercontent.com/-g0e9urc52Ds/UeDrkeeIDzI/AAAAAAAAMLo/RHI0hCXgm78/w718-h293-no/heading_placement_glitch2.png

As I edit the text, the problem shifts from one section to another. That is, if 
I add some sentences to Section II, the heading overlap problem might stop 
effecting Section III, but starts effecting Section VII.

I haven't found any pattern to it, so far.
